Crème Brûlée French Toast

A luxurious twist on traditional French toast that combines the creamy richness of crème brûlée with the comforting essence of breakfast.

Ingredients

  • 1 loaf French bread
  • 4 large eggs
  • 1 cup heavy cream
  • 1 cup milk
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 tablespoon vanilla extract
  • 1/4 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 cup brown sugar (for topping)
  • Butter (for greasing the baking dish)

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and generously grease a baking dish with butter.
  2. Slice your French bread into thick slices and arrange them neatly in the baking dish.
  3. In a mixing bowl, whisk together the eggs, heavy cream, milk, granulated sugar, vanilla extract, and salt until everything is well incorporated.
  4. Pour the egg mixture over the bread slices, making sure every piece is soaked in the custard.
  5. Cover the dish with pl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es or overnight for even richer flavor.
  6. Just before baking, sprinkle the top with brown sugar for that signature caramelized finish.
  7. Bake for 30 to 40 minutes until the bread is golden and the custard is set in the middle.
  8. Serve warm and, for an extra special touch, you can torch the top to create a beautifully caramelized layer.

Notes

Use slightly stale bread for better absorption. Refrigerate overnight for intensified flavors. Torch just before serving for optimal texture.
